Frustrated, no coolant...
I've taken my truck to the Ford dealer 3 times for the same issue, coolant puking out the degas bottle. The first time, they replaced the bottle cap and said it was a bad cap. The second time they pressure tested it and said everything was fine, third time they replaced the backpressure sensor and said everything was good to go. Well I got my truck back and my bottle is completely dry with coolant all over my engine compartment again, I smell the coolant when I tow, or WOT, or simply climbing hills, coming through my AC vents. What is wrong? Why would they not replace an EGR cooler or figure out the problem after 3 tries? There doesn't seem to be any coolant in oil, no white smoke out exhaust, and the engine doesn't seem to be running hot.

sounds like you lifted a head. I been told if the coolant level is correct and it is puking most likely its blown head gaskets, if it blowing white smoke most likely its a blown EGR cooler
